Entrepreneurship is the professional goal of several workers with big dreams. They wish to run a business independently instead of following orders. It gives them a sense of freedom and autonomy that cannot be enjoyed in the workforce. However, the lack of business acumen and entrepreneurial experience can create an obstacle in their path to success. Thus, many choose to take the easier route of buying a franchise.
It brings the best of both worlds to the table with an independently owned franchise that gets support from the franchisor. The franchisee can run the business without interference with the help needed to stay afloat. However, with tons of Sydney businesses for sale in the franchise industry, it becomes challenging to choose one. So, here is how an aspiring entrepreneur can identify a suitable franchise opportunity. These steps can help identify the right business that matches the buyer's profile, skill set and budget.
When you decide to purchase a business for sale Sydney, you need to determine where your interests lie. Franchises are available across sectors and industries. You can find an established brand easily if you know where to look. If you are unsure, start by listing down your hobbies, interests, professional qualifications, skills, and experience.
Identify the industry that will suit your professional goals and expertise to enter the right domain. You can also look at your strengths and weaknesses to determine a suitable business that can be managed and controlled without hassles. It will ensure that you can put your best foot forward and never feel stuck in the wrong place after the purchase.
Once you have chosen the industry for buying the franchise, you need to check the amount of funding you can get from moneylenders. Taking out a business loan is the best way to start a business. You must consult a business broker or an accountant to identify low-interest loans that can be repaid quickly.
The loan approval will depend on the franchise's financial projections and the buyer's creditworthiness. It is easier to get a loan when you opt for an established brand or buy a franchise for resale because it comes with a proven business model. You need to have an additional cash reserve to be prepared for any unexpected situation. The amount of funds you can gather will help you choose a franchise that can fit into your budget.
Find a franchise opportunity that requires an investment that can be funded easily. It must be a well-recognised brand and have a strong online presence. Look at the long-term potential of the business and the consistent rate of demand for its products.
These can be found on business buying and selling websites. Franchisors list them online to attract enquiries from prospective buyers. These advertisements have brief information about the franchise, location, lease term, training and support. It also provides the asking price to ensure you find an ideal investment opportunity.
Once you have shortlisted the franchise businesses for sale Sydney, you must start the due diligence process. The initial step is to understand the franchise type and model. Different types include home-based, service-based, investment and owner-operator franchises.
You must select a recession-proof entity that shows growth potential and is getting marketed well. It must have a solid franchise network and must be rapidly expanding into new markets to increase its reach. These attributes will ensure you will have a considerable customer base and brand recognition right from the start.
After identifying the brands you find attractive for investment, contact the franchisors to express your interest. They may ask a few questions to determine your suitability as a prospective franchisee and answer your questions related to the business.
If they consider you to be a qualified candidate, they will provide you with the franchise disclosure document. You will get all the details about the business and can start the assessment. You must hire a professional accountant to evaluate the financial health of the business from the statements and calculate the value of the Sydney business for sale. You can compare the market value and the asking price and prepare for negotiations.
If the business appears to be healthy and ready to expand with new franchises in exclusive territories, you can start digging deeper. As a franchisee, you will be working closely with the franchisor. Thus, you need to meet them in person and find out more about the working relationship shared with other franchisees. It is also a good idea to understand the franchisee workplace essentials.
Enquire about the extent of training and support and the projected income from the franchise business for sale in Sydney. Speak to the existing franchisees to understand the workflow and ease of operating the business. Find out about disputes with the franchisor or suppliers. They will give you a clear picture of the franchisor-franchisee relationship.
If you are satisfied with everything during the analysis of the franchise, you can initiate the purchase process. The franchisor will provide the franchise agreement and the location details. You can visit the store and evaluate its visibility and signage prospects to ensure walk-ins and foot traffic.
The next step is to hire a franchise lawyer to understand the terms and conditions of the franchise agreement. Check the total cost of acquisition and ongoing expenses that will be incurred after the purchase. Make sure you are ready to shoulder the responsibilities mentioned in the document and follow the Franchising Code of Conduct. Speak to your family and friends and sign the contract when you are confident about the deal.
